@adric137 As Billy Name put it: Nico seemed to go with every guy... for a period of time.[...] She just was that lackadaisical icon who would go from beautiful person to beautiful person because she couldn't really bear the mundanity of having relationships for very long. [...] The mundane world didn't interest her at all and she easily became bored [...] The nature of relationships as they had to play out were uninteresting to her - but she liked to love people.

@adric137 No. The Velvets went to Michigan to see a Band, that sombody recommended to them. That would be the Stooges. Nico immediately made Iggy her boyfriend and took him to NY. Iggy himself said, that when he came back to Michigan, he'd become a lot meaner and was a junior alcoholic.
